Why Moss Removal Is Crucial
Because moss can trap moisture, roof surfaces may deteriorate and develop fissures. This moisture accumulation can ruin tiles and cause rendering, therefore increasing the vulnerability of your roof to overtime damage. Moreover, moss-covered sections are especially dangerous since they could get slippery and raise the possibility of mishaps, particularly on paths and roads.
Regular removal of moss will help to preserve your roof and general property integrity. The following are some main arguments for the need to remove roof moss:
- Prevents Structural Damage:
Since moss absorbs moisture, when it accumulates, it may cause roof tiles and other surfaces to crack and degrade.
- Reduces Slip Hazards:
Anyone strolling by could be in danger on a walkway and driveway coated with moss since they can become dangerously slick.
- Protects Roof and Render:
Clogged gutters caused by moss can cause water blockages that would compromise the drainage system of your roof. It also stops the protective layers of your roof from working as they ought to.
Preventing Regrowth: Long-Term Solutions
Once the moss has been eliminated, one should act to stop regrowth. Here are a few workable ideas to give thought to:
- Install Zinc or Copper Strips
Along your roof’s crest, you can place copper or zinc strips. Rainwater interacts with these metals to create an environment that slows the growth of moss. This is an easy yet efficient long-term fix to stop further moss growth.
- Improve Roof Drainage
Verify that your downpipes and gutters are clear and in good operating order. Water pooling on the roof from blocked gutters can provide the perfect habitat for moss development. This can be avoided in part by routinely cleaning your gutters.
- Regular Roof Inspections
Regular roof inspections will help you to identify any moss development early on before it has the opportunity to spread. Early removal can help to avoid major damage and is simpler.
